Police Rescues Kidnap Victim In Oyigbo Community

 By: Awajis Josiah-Chijindu 

The Rivers State Police command has rescued a kidnapped victim one Mr. Madabuchi Julius from his abductors at Oyigbo local government area of the state, after a gun battle between the abductors and the police.

According to a statement by the spokesperson of the command, SP Grace Iringe-Koko, on the 17th of November, 2014, at about 2023hrs. Operatives of the Command received a distress call from the Command's Control Room indicating that a gang of armed men numbering about four  operating in a Black colour Toyota Corolla car shot sporadically and kidnapped one Madabuchi Julius 'm' at Sabbath Filling Station, Oyigbo.

SP Iringe-Koko stated that operatives were swiftly mobilized to the scene and the hoodlums on sighting the Police drove off, but were given a hot chase by the operatives and intercepted along Egbu Street, Oyigbo and a gun duel ensued between the  operatives and the hoodlums.

The statement further stated that the hoodlums who could not withstand the Police superior fire power, eventually abandoned the victim and their operational vehicle with registration number RIVERS PHC 938 AH and escaped. 

The victim was rescued unhurt and the vehicle recovered.

SP Iringe-Koko added that  Investigation is ongoing while concerted efforts are intensified to apprehend fleeing members of the gang and recover their operational weapons.

In a related development, on the 18th of November, 2014 at about 2248hrs, Operatives of the Command acted on a credible piece of information, coordinated a covert operation at St Lorinta Street, Oyigbo, arrested one Gabriel Morris, aged 25yrs, 'm' of Mercy Ground, Kom-Kom, Oyigbo LGA of Rivers State.

During interrogation, the suspect confessed being a member of a syndicate that has been terrorizing Oyigbo and its environs in recent times.


Items recovered from the suspect include: One  Locally made Pistol, Quantity of Weeds suspected to be  Indian Hemp.

Investigation is ongoing, while concerted efforts are intensified to apprehend other fleeing members of the syndicate.
